The book The Art of Public Speaking: Lessons from the Greatest Speeches in History by Professor John R. Hale explores the techniques and principles behind some of history's most impactful speeches. It provides insights into effective public speaking by analyzing famous speeches and the orators who delivered them.
Key features of the book include:
Historical Context: Hale discusses the evolution of public speaking, examining how historical events and cultural contexts have shaped the art of oration.
Techniques and Strategies: The book outlines practical techniques that speakers can employ, such as the use of rhetoric, emotional appeal, and audience engagement strategies.
Examples from History: Hale draws on a variety of notable speeches, offering lessons that can be applied to modern public speaking scenarios.
